Some time ago the members of the I-a-liea' Emergency Committee of we Navy League, Auckland branch, cent two cases of mufflers for the men on H.M.S. New Zealand during the cold winter in the North Sea. The captain oi the warship has sent a letter to Captain Hood, Auckland, thanking the committee for their kindness. The letter explains that the New Zealand's men were well supplied with everything they wanted, so the mufflers were sent to other ships less fortunately situated, §uch as drifters and mine sweepers.
